Low-fat foods that are good for the health

March 4,2022
Share:

Joy Onuorah

Low fat foods

There are several health benefits of low fat foods. Here are 13 low-fat foods that are good for your health:

Leafy greens

Leafy greens contain virtually no fat and are loaded with beneficial minerals and vitamins, including calcium, potassium, folate and vitamins A and K.

Common leafy greens include;

  • Kale
  • Spinach
  • Arugula
  • Collard greens
  • Swiss chard
  • Romaine lettuce

Fresh leafy greens can be added to salads or smoothies.

Fruits

Fruits are an excellent option if you’re looking for a sweet, low-fat snack. Almost all fruits are low in fat and high in vitamins, minerals and fiber.

Fruits can be enjoyed fresh, dried or cooked. Try adding them to smoothies and salads or eating them with various dips.

Beans and legumes

Beans and legumes are low in fat and packed with protein and fiber. Research shows that diets high in beans and legumes may reduce blood pressure and cholesterol, as well as aid weight loss and blood sugar management.

Sweet potatoes

The sweet potato is a low-fat root vegetable packed with vitamins A and C. It’s also high in beta-carotene, an antioxidant which may reduce your risk of certain eye conditions.

Cruciferous vegetatbles

Cruciferous vegetables are low in fat and high in sulfur-containing substances known as glucosinolates, which may have anti-cancer effects.

Common Cruciferous vegetables include:

  • Broccoli
  • Cauliflower
  • Brussels sprouts
  • Cabbage
  • Bok choy
  • Turnips

Mushrooms

Mushrooms are fungi that contain plenty of vitamins and minerals, plus a unique, anti-inflammatory compound called ergothioneine. They may have immune-enhancing and cancer-fighting effects.

Common edible mushrooms include:

  • White button
  • Crimini
  • Portabella
  • Shiitake
  • Oyster

Garlic

Garlic is commonly used in cooking and for medicinal purposes. Research suggests that the active compounds in garlic may help enhance your immune system and reduce blood pressure and cholesterol.

White lean fish

White, lean fish are an excellent low-fat source of high-quality protein. They also contain high amounts of vitamin B12, phosphorus, selenium and niacin.

White, lean fish includes haddock, cod, perch and pollock.

Chicken breast

The breast is the leanest part of the chicken and provides an impressive amount of protein per serving. Each serving also offers high amounts of niacin, vitamin B6, selenium and phosphorus.

Low-fat dairy

Fortified low-fat milk is an abundant source of vitamin D and calcium, which are essential for bone health. Additionally, some low-fat yogurts contain probiotics that boost your gut health.

Egg white

Egg whites are also low in calories and a good source of high-quality protein, making them an ideal option to curb fat and calories from your diet.
